Understanding 비보험: A Broader Perspective
As healthcare evolves, 비보험 becomes an essential component of a flexible and comprehensive medical system. Non-insured services typically include elective surgeries, cosmetic procedures, certain diagnostic tests, and specific types of therapy. These services enable healthcare practitioners to offer cutting-edge treatments and innovations, granting patients more choices and autonomy in their care decisions. The rise of technology in healthcare has also led to more options falling under the 비보험 category, as patients seek out new methodologies that are not yet recognized or covered by insurance policies after appropriate evaluation.
Importantly, the realm of 비보험 is not merely about the lack of coverage but also about the potential for enhanced care. For example, while traditional insurance may cover standard types of medical imaging, advanced imaging technologies like high-resolution MRIs, functional MRIs, or 3D mammography might fall into the 비보험 category and provide patients with high-precision diagnostic capabilities unavailable through conventional means. This access becomes increasingly important as new technologies emerge and clinical practices evolve.
In addition to imaging technologies, 비보험 also includes access to experimental treatments and clinical trials, which may provide patients out of traditional options with new avenues for care. As healthcare patterns shift toward personalized medicine, where treatments are tailored to individual genetic profiles, patients opt for 비보험 services to ensure they receive the latest and most effective therapies available, even if these treatments are still undergoing assessment for wider insurance coverage.
Advantages and Challenges of 비보험
The primary advantage of 비보험 services lies in the increased autonomy they provide to both patients and healthcare providers. Without the constraints of insurance policies that often dictate treatment options, practitioners have the freedom to offer a wider array of treatment modalities, while patients can tailor their healthcare experiences more closely to their personal needs and preferences. This freedom can lead to higher patient satisfaction as individuals become more actively engaged in their health journeys, often experiencing a sense of empowerment when able to make informed choices that resonate with their values and desires.
However, the flip side of the coin is that these services often come with higher out-of-pocket costs. This financial barrier can limit access to necessary yet uncovered services for some patients. For those who cannot afford these additional expenses, the gap between essential care and optimal care widens, leading to disparities in health results across different socioeconomic groups. It raises critical questions about equity and accessibility in healthcare—questions that medical institutions and policymakers continue to grapple with as they attempt to balance the benefits of innovation with the need for inclusivity in care.
| Service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Elective Surgery | Non-essential surgeries such as cosmetic surgery, joint replacements, and refractive eye surgery, which are desired for enhancement or improvement but are not critical for survival. |
| Advanced Diagnostics | High-end imaging tests like specific types of MRIs and genetic testing that may be critical for differential diagnosis but are not considered standard by insurance providers. |
| Sub-specialty Clinics | Access to medical specialists not covered by standard plans, including certain integrative and holistic health services that focus on patient-centered care rather than traditional models. |
| Therapies | Alternative or experimental therapies that may include acupuncture, herbal medicine, or cutting-edge regenerative therapies not yet fully validated by extensive research. |
Role of 비보험 in Healthcare Systems
Globally, the medical community acknowledges a balance between insured and non-insured services as being essential for robust healthcare systems. 비보험 services underscore the importance of patient choice in medical care, allowing for individualized health plans tailored specifically to one’s lifestyle, needs, and expectations. This service model is particularly prevalent in countries with highly developed healthcare systems, where patients are often willing to pay for enhanced services that provide quicker access or higher quality treatments.
However, ensuring transparency and communication about 비보험 options is crucial. Healthcare providers must ensure patients understand what services are 비보험 and why they're not covered by insurance, as well as the associated costs. This open dialogue helps patients make informed decisions about their healthcare and can lead to better health outcomes. Educating patients about the potential benefits and risks associated with choosing 비보험 services is essential to building trust in the process and fostering a collaborative environment for healthcare delivery.
Moreover, different countries handle 비보험 services in distinctive manners. In some regions, 비보험 services may be highly regulated, ensuring patient safety without imposing excessive barriers. In contrast, in other areas, the lack of regulation may lead to ethical concerns, such as overcharging or misleading patients about the potential efficacy of unregulated treatments. This diversity requires vigilant assessment by regulatory bodies to ensure that while autonomy is preserved, patient safety is also upheld as a priority. Healthcare systems across the globe can look to each other for best practices in navigating the complexities of 비보험, ensuring that advancements in care do not come at the expense of patients' well-being.
